CROSSING BRIDGES . . .

ART & POETRY BY PAUL & KATHY BOECHER

Each day we cross a bridge or two, without a bridge to cross,

Our journey often takes us through some fears and pain and loss,

The goals we set, the dreams we dream, are always near at hand,

When we set out for paths unknown, it seems like sinking sand.

We stumble over obstacles, we crash into a wall,

We walk that lonely path alone, it’s certain we will fall,

But when we walk with God’s own Son, the road is safe and clear,

There are no detours or potholes, when He is ever near.

Give up, give in, release your fears, upon His shoulders lay,

The terrors of this life of ours, lead to another day,

Look up to Him and grab His hand, He’s sure to hold you near,

His will ordains that you are His, you’ve nothing more to fear.
